Places to Visit in Ayodhya
Ayodhya is known for its ancient temples and serene atmosphere. Here are some of the top places to visit:
- Ram Janmabhoomi: The birthplace of Lord Rama and a significant religious site.
- Hanuman Garhi: A temple dedicated to Lord Hanuman, offering stunning views of the city.
- Kanak Bhawan: An exquisite temple adorned with intricate carvings dedicated to Lord Rama and Sita.
- Nageshwarnath Temple: An ancient temple dedicated to Lord Shiva.
- Saryu River: Enjoy a peaceful boat ride on this holy river.
